  • Abstract
    Despite the fact that the service concept generation is considered as a key factor for success of new service development, relatively little attention has been paid to how to generate new service concepts. In response, this paper proposes a novel approach to generation of new service concepts based on ontology integration. Since ontology aims to capture the specification of concepts in a specific domain, knowledge set of a domain composed of concept network with various descriptions and relationships can be derived. In addition, creative combination of concepts and relationships between different domains can be generated by integrating ontologies, which makes new service concepts to be generated. Thus, proposed approach suggests how to generate the new service concepts using ontology integration with three steps - construction of service concept ontology, integration of ontologies, and generation of new service concepts. The proposed approach is expected to help service managers to understand the structure of currently provided services and identify candidate service concepts to be generated, thus generate the new service concepts.
